A short Course in Human Relations

Heard this the other day and really liked it.

“A short Course in Human Relations”

The six most important words:
I admit that I was wrong.
 
The five most important words:
You did a great job.
 
The four most important words:
What do you think?
 
The three most important words:
Could you please. . .
 
The two most important words:
Thank you.
 
The most important word:
We.
 
The least important word:
I.
